In comp.lang.ada, pontius@twonky.btv.ibm.com (Dale Pontius) wrote:
>What is XDR?

XDR (External Data Representation) is defined in RFC 1014.  It is the
basis of Sun's RPC (or ONC/RPC, as it is called in these 'open' days
;-), defined in RFC 1057, which in turn is the basis for such protocols
as NFS (RFC 1094) or NIS.
